Formulaic language (previously known as automatic speech or embolalia) is a linguistic term for verbal expressions that are fixed in form, often non literal in meaning, with attitudinal nuances, and closely related to communicative pragmatic context.

This week, let’s zoom out a little to the wider concept of formulaic language, which encompasses both idioms and phrasal verbs, alongside other concepts including collocations, lexical phrases, proverbs, pragmatic formulas, metaphors, and lexical bundles. The meaning of a formulaic expression cannot be guessed from the meanings of the individual words. it has fixed, stereotyped form, often pragmatic in force, dependent on social context including both register and discourse style. The identification of formulaic language in spoken or written texts is a challenging enterprise. formulaic sequences may be identified in corpora by frequency, and the ways in which formulaic sequences are produced also gives us clues as to what multiword combinations might be formulaic.
